Apple and Grape Medley
Ingredients
- 3 cups (16 oz) green seedless grapes, washed and dried well
- 4 cups (24 oz) gala apples, diced
- 1/2 tsp lemon juice
- 8 oz fat free Greek yogurt
- 4 oz light cream cheese, softened
- 1/4 cup light agave (or brown sugar)
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
For the Topping
- 2 tbsp brown sugar, packed
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ts (or pecans)
Method
- Cut grapes in half and set aside.
- Dice apples into small pieces about the same size as the cut grapes.
- Toss with lemon juice to prevent the apples from browning.
- Mix yogurt, cream cheese, agave and vanilla until blended well.
- Stir in grapes and apples and pour into 8 small bowls or ramekins or one large serving dish
- Combine brown sugar and crushed walnuts.
- Sprinkle over top of each ramekin.
- Chill until ready to serve.
Serves 8 – Serving Size: just under 1 cup – Nutrition Per Serving
Calories: 209, Fat: 8g, Protein: 6g, Carbohydrate: 36g, Fibre: 3g
